Liberty finds freedom at Lowry House

COMMERCIAL property firm Bruntwood has let 4,868 sq ft of office space at Lowry House in Manchester to Liberty Mutual Insurance.

The firm has taken an office on the 15th floor on a ten-year lease.

Paul Kurgo, managing director of the commercial division of Liberty Mutual Insurance Europe said: “The first class reception and quality of accommodation made Lowry House our building of choice,” he said.

“We were working to short timescales and we needed a landlord that could deliver – Bruntwood exceeded our expectations.”

The firm was advised on the letting by Will Lewis of OBI Property.

“We secured our clients excellent premises within a very short period of time,” said Lewis. “There was a tight deadline to meet and working with Bruntwood enabled the relocation to happen.”
